Transaction 44890707faa2ee1d5b568cb069638686c26f4ed4830acedf0cfec63052902f97
1 Input
1 Output
-
44890707faa2ee1d5b568cb069638686c26f4ed4830acedf0cfec63052902f97:0
- value
- 20643
- script pubkey
- OP_0 OP_PUSHBYTES_32 644c770fb45892e748260d2099bd62e347cdb0c1a6831634100264aeb52427eb
- address
- bc1qv3x8wra5tzfwwjpxp5sfn0tzudrumvxp56p3vdqsqfj2adfyyl4s8kk7jh